WebAug 11, 2005 · The BTE waveform was developed for internal use in ICDs, where impedance is low. When it's used in a transthoracic device such as a defibrillator, impedance affects the waveform's shape. Research has shown that as the biphasic waveform's shape changes, its efficacy varies. WebJul 15, 2024 · There is a hybrid waveform that is monophasic but has features of both high and low resistivity as it contains both brisk downstroke but also continuous forward flow throughout diastole. This waveform has been variably labeled the “biphasic” waveform in several prior publications 5 and has been the source of much confusion.
